Transaction 21d55275fcaf715301f4f3b5d5324b71c8d2fc15a0f3e16317f55aa7d0059c9a
1 Input
1 Output
-
21d55275fcaf715301f4f3b5d5324b71c8d2fc15a0f3e16317f55aa7d0059c9a:0
- value
- 1763903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dcbd0138411bb0c11d8f804fdc23bc762a2f5e55 OP_EQUAL
- address
- 3MpB12ZVUby9zSPrcz48LWiZLWNCm7emVx